Why B2B Advertising Agencies Need an All-in-One Marketing Platform

In today’s fast-paced B2B advertising landscape, agencies face mounting pressure to manage complex, multi-channel campaigns while delivering clear, measurable ROI for clients. An all-in-one marketing platform consolidates essential marketing functions—campaign management, analytics, CRM, content distribution, and more—into a unified system. This integration streamlines workflows, eliminates operational friction, and centralizes data, enabling agencies to make smarter, faster decisions with confidence.

Key Benefits for B2B Agencies

  • Unified Data View: Access comprehensive customer insights, engagement metrics, and campaign performance from a single dashboard. This breaks down data silos and improves reporting accuracy.
  • Accelerated Campaign Execution: Manage creative assets, scheduling, targeting, and reporting seamlessly—without toggling between multiple tools.
  • Enhanced Cross-Team Collaboration: Facilitate real-time communication among sales, marketing, and creative teams within a centralized hub, reducing email overload and approval delays.
  • Cost Efficiency: Consolidate subscriptions and minimize integration complexities to lower operational expenses.
  • Scalable Marketing Operations: Coordinate multiple campaigns across channels with consistent messaging and automated workflows.

By adopting an all-in-one platform, agencies can launch campaigns faster, optimize budgets dynamically, and transparently demonstrate ROI—critical factors for sustained growth and competitive advantage.


Understanding All-in-One Marketing Platforms: A Comprehensive Overview

An all-in-one marketing platform integrates core marketing components—campaign management, lead generation, analytics, CRM, and content management—into a single, cohesive interface. This holistic approach replaces fragmented tools, enabling end-to-end campaign orchestration and measurement.

Core Components Explained

  • Campaign Management: Plan, execute, and track marketing campaigns across multiple channels efficiently.
  • Customer Relationship Management (CRM): Manage interactions and data related to prospects and customers to nurture relationships effectively.
  • Lead Scoring: Rank prospects based on engagement and conversion likelihood, enabling precise targeting and prioritization.

This seamless integration ensures data flows smoothly between functions, aligning marketing efforts and enabling measurable outcomes.


Proven Strategies to Maximize ROI Using an All-in-One Platform

To unlock the full potential of an all-in-one marketing platform, B2B agencies should implement these seven proven strategies:

1. Centralize Campaign Planning and Digital Asset Management

Store all campaign materials—including creative files, copy, targeting specs, and schedules—in one platform. This reduces version confusion, accelerates approvals, and ensures consistent messaging across channels.

2. Automate Multi-Channel Campaign Execution

Deploy campaigns simultaneously across email, social media, display ads, and content syndication. Use automation triggers and workflows to manage follow-ups, retargeting, and nurture sequences efficiently.

3. Integrate CRM and Dynamic Lead Scoring for Precise Targeting

Synchronize CRM data with marketing activities to segment leads by engagement and readiness. Implement adaptive lead scoring models that evolve based on user behavior and campaign interactions.

4. Leverage Real-Time Attribution and Analytics

Track which channels and touchpoints drive conversions using real-time dashboards. This enables agile budget reallocation and campaign optimization to maximize efficiency.

5. Incorporate Customer Surveys and Feedback Tools

Embed survey tools such as Zigpoll, Typeform, or SurveyMonkey within campaigns to capture direct customer sentiment and market intelligence. Use these insights to refine messaging and targeting for higher relevance.

6. Foster Cross-Team Collaboration Within the Platform

Enable marketing, sales, and creative teams to communicate, share updates, and approve content without leaving the platform. This reduces email overload and accelerates decision-making.

7. Utilize AI-Powered Recommendations for Continuous Improvement

Leverage AI features to suggest audience segments, budget adjustments, and creative optimizations based on historical data and ongoing campaign performance.


Step-by-Step Implementation Guide for Each Strategy

1. Centralize Campaign Planning and Asset Management

  • Step 1: Import all campaign assets into the platform’s Digital Asset Management (DAM) system.
  • Step 2: Organize assets into client- and channel-specific folders for easy retrieval.
  • Step 3: Assign role-based permissions to marketing, creative, and sales teams to maintain control.
  • Step 4: Use version control to track updates and ensure compliance with brand standards.

Example: Agency A reduced asset retrieval time by 40% after implementing centralized DAM.

Pro Tip: Conduct weekly audits to keep assets current and aligned with evolving brand guidelines.

2. Automate Multi-Channel Campaign Execution

  • Step 1: Define audience segments within the platform’s CRM based on demographics and behavior.
  • Step 2: Build automation workflows that trigger emails, social posts, and ads simultaneously.
  • Step 3: Set rules for follow-up actions based on engagement metrics such as opens and clicks.
  • Step 4: Test workflows with pilot campaigns before full-scale deployment.

Example: Agency B increased email open rates by 25% through automated, behavior-triggered follow-ups.

Pro Tip: Use A/B testing within workflows to continuously optimize messaging effectiveness.

3. Integrate CRM and Lead Scoring

  • Step 1: Connect your CRM via API or native integration to ensure seamless data flow.
  • Step 2: Develop lead scoring criteria based on demographics, content downloads, webinar attendance, and other behaviors.
  • Step 3: Automate lead nurturing sequences for prospects with high scores to accelerate pipeline velocity.
  • Step 4: Regularly review lead quality and adjust scoring algorithms in collaboration with sales teams.

Example: Agency C improved lead-to-opportunity conversion rates by 30% after refining lead scoring models.

Pro Tip: Align lead qualification criteria closely with sales pipeline goals for maximum impact.

4. Implement Real-Time Attribution and Analytics

  • Step 1: Deploy tracking pixels and UTM parameters on all digital assets to capture data accurately.
  • Step 2: Configure dashboards to monitor key performance indicators (KPIs) such as cost per lead (CPL), conversion rate, and customer acquisition cost (CAC).
  • Step 3: Set up automated alerts for campaigns that underperform against benchmarks.
  • Step 4: Conduct weekly data reviews to identify and act on optimization opportunities.

Example: Agency A reallocated 15% of its budget to higher-performing channels within days of real-time insights.

Pro Tip: Utilize multi-touch attribution models to fully understand the customer journey and optimize budget allocation.

5. Use Customer Surveys and Feedback Tools

  • Step 1: Integrate survey tools like Zigpoll, Typeform, or SurveyMonkey directly into emails, landing pages, or post-conversion workflows.
  • Step 2: Design concise surveys focused on customer satisfaction, preferences, and product feedback.
  • Step 3: Analyze responses to segment customers by sentiment or behavior.
  • Step 4: Apply insights to tailor campaign messaging and targeting for improved engagement.

Example: Agency B increased conversion rates by 18% after incorporating feedback from platforms such as Zigpoll to address customer pain points.

Pro Tip: Increase survey participation by offering incentives such as exclusive content or event invitations.

6. Collaborate with Cross-Functional Teams In-App

  • Step 1: Define user roles and permissions to manage access and responsibilities within the platform.
  • Step 2: Utilize built-in chat, commenting, and task assignment features for seamless communication.
  • Step 3: Establish deadlines and approval workflows to streamline content reviews.
  • Step 4: Archive communications to maintain accountability and compliance.

Example: Agency C reduced approval cycle times by 50%, speeding up campaign launches.

Pro Tip: Schedule regular check-ins using integrated calendars and notifications to maintain momentum.

7. Leverage AI-Powered Recommendations

  • Step 1: Activate AI tools such as predictive analytics and automated content suggestions.
  • Step 2: Review AI-generated insights weekly and experiment with recommended changes.
  • Step 3: Adjust budgets and audience targeting based on AI feedback.
  • Step 4: Continuously monitor outcomes and refine AI models to improve accuracy.

Example: Agency A improved campaign ROI by 20% after adopting AI-driven budget optimizations.

Pro Tip: Blend AI insights with human expertise for balanced, effective decision-making.


Real-World Success Stories: Agencies Boosting ROI with All-in-One Platforms

Agency Challenge Solution Outcome
Agency A Slow lead generation Centralized assets and automated multi-channel campaigns 45% increase in qualified leads; 30% faster launches
Agency B Low client retention Integrated CRM with lead scoring and customer surveys (tools like Zigpoll work well here) 20% boost in client renewals; improved personalized messaging
Agency C Disjointed teamwork Collaborative platform with approval workflows and analytics 50% faster approvals; monthly ROI reporting improved client satisfaction

These examples highlight how integrating all-in-one platforms with customer feedback tools such as Zigpoll can significantly enhance campaign effectiveness and client outcomes.


Measuring Success: Key Metrics for Each Strategy

Strategy Key Metrics Measurement Approach
Centralize campaign planning Campaign launch time Compare project timelines before and after platform adoption
Automate multi-channel execution Reach, engagement rates Track impressions, click-through rates (CTR)
Integrate CRM and lead scoring Lead conversion rate, sales velocity Analyze CRM pipeline stages and close rates
Real-time attribution & analytics Cost per acquisition (CPA), ROI Use attribution reports and dashboard analytics
Customer surveys and feedback Survey response rate, Net Promoter Score (NPS) Monitor survey completions and NPS trends using platforms such as Zigpoll
Cross-team collaboration Approval cycle time, revision counts Review project logs and communication threads
AI-powered recommendations Campaign performance uplift Compare KPIs before and after AI implementation

Tracking these metrics ensures each strategic component contributes measurably to overall marketing effectiveness.


Recommended Tools to Support Your All-in-One Marketing Strategy

Marketing Channel Analytics and Attribution

Tool Strengths Business Outcome Link
Google Analytics Comprehensive website and campaign analytics Identify top-performing channels and optimize spend Google Analytics
HubSpot Marketing Hub Multi-touch attribution and reporting Accurate ROI measurement across channels HubSpot

Market Intelligence and Customer Feedback

Tool Strengths Business Outcome Link
Zigpoll Integrated customer surveys and feedback collection Real-time customer sentiment and product insights Zigpoll
SEMrush Competitor analysis and keyword research Competitive positioning and content strategy SEMrush

How Zigpoll Enhances Your Platform:
Zigpoll integrates smoothly into all-in-one marketing platforms to capture customer feedback within campaigns. For example, embedding Zigpoll surveys in email campaigns enables agencies to quickly identify customer pain points or interest areas. This real-time market intelligence leads to more targeted follow-ups and ultimately higher conversion rates, reinforcing the platform’s value in data-driven marketing.


Prioritizing Your All-in-One Platform Adoption: A Practical Checklist

  • Audit existing marketing tools to identify redundancies and integration gaps
  • Centralize campaign assets and data to create a single source of truth
  • Integrate CRM with marketing workflows to enhance lead management
  • Automate core campaign processes such as email delivery and retargeting
  • Set up real-time dashboards and attribution tracking for data-driven decisions
  • Regularly collect customer feedback using integrated survey tools like Zigpoll or similar platforms
  • Enhance cross-team collaboration with in-platform communication features
  • Leverage AI capabilities to uncover optimization opportunities
  • Provide comprehensive training to ensure platform adoption and proficiency
  • Schedule ongoing performance reviews to refine strategies and scale successes

This checklist ensures a structured, phased approach that minimizes disruption and maximizes platform benefits.


Getting Started: Launch Your All-in-One Marketing Platform with Confidence

  1. Define Clear Objectives: Identify whether your priority is faster campaign launches, better lead quality, improved ROI, or stronger client retention.
  2. Select the Right Platform: Use comparison tables and business requirements to choose a solution that fits your agency’s size, complexity, and budget.
  3. Roll Out in Phases: Begin by centralizing assets and automating one marketing channel, then expand to multi-channel campaigns and CRM integration.
  4. Invest in Training: Equip your teams with the knowledge and skills to fully leverage platform features.
  5. Set KPIs Upfront: Establish metrics and measurement protocols to track progress and justify investment.
  6. Iterate Using Data: Continuously refine targeting, messaging, and workflows based on analytics and customer feedback collected through tools like Zigpoll.

Following these steps ensures a smooth transition and maximizes long-term value.


Frequently Asked Questions About All-in-One Marketing Platforms

What is an all-in-one marketing platform?

An integrated software solution combining campaign management, CRM, analytics, and automation into a single interface to streamline marketing workflows and improve data visibility.

How does an all-in-one platform improve ROI for B2B agencies?

By centralizing data, automating multi-channel campaigns, and providing real-time attribution, agencies can optimize budget allocation, reduce campaign launch times, and increase lead quality.

Can I integrate my existing CRM with an all-in-one marketing platform?

Yes, most platforms support native or API-based integrations with popular CRMs like Salesforce, HubSpot CRM, and Microsoft Dynamics for seamless data synchronization.

How do I measure campaign effectiveness on an all-in-one platform?

Use built-in analytics dashboards to monitor cost per lead, conversion rates, customer acquisition cost, and multi-touch attribution to evaluate channel performance. Supplement this with customer feedback tools such as Zigpoll to validate assumptions and uncover new insights.

What challenges should I expect when adopting an all-in-one platform?

Common hurdles include learning curves, data migration, integration complexities, and aligning teams on new processes. These can be mitigated through phased implementation and comprehensive training.


Expected Outcomes from Adopting an All-in-One Marketing Platform

  • 30-50% faster campaign launches through centralized asset management and automation
  • 20-40% higher qualified lead generation via improved targeting and lead scoring
  • 15-25% better marketing ROI by reallocating budgets based on real-time insights
  • 50% quicker approval cycles and fewer communication errors with collaboration tools
  • Improved client retention through personalized, measurable campaigns informed by customer feedback collected via platforms such as Zigpoll

Unlock your agency’s full potential by embracing an all-in-one marketing platform. Streamline campaign management, harness data-driven insights, and boost ROI with integrated tools like Zigpoll that empower smarter, faster marketing decisions every step of the way.

Start surveying for free.

Try our no-code surveys that visitors actually answer.

Questions or Feedback?

We are always ready to hear from you.